GAME Digital has seen profits for the year fall to 4.9m, down 81 per cent the 25.8m reported in the previous year. Sales dropped from 866.6m to 822.5m, a 5.1 per cent decline. Adjusted profit fell 56.8 per cent to 16.4m. The board has approved a final share dividend of …
